Re: Get OpenOffice for amd64 fails



* Steffen Kaiser <skbp@smail.inf.fh-bonn-rhein-sieg.de> [2008-06-18 16:53:15 CEST]:
> But I cannot get openoffice to be installed. When I try:
> 
> aptitude -t etch-backports install "openoffice.org"   
> 
> I get the error:
>  openoffice.org-common: Conflicts: openoffice.org-base (< 1:2.4.1) but 
> 1:2.4.0-4~bpo40+1 is to be installed.

 You are propably on amd64 or powerpc - the latest version of openoffice
so far is only built and uploaded for i386 and sparc:

<http://experimental.ftbfs.de/new/package.php?p=openoffice.org&suite=etch-bpo>

 If you are on amd64 you have to be a bit patient until the build is
signed and uploaded. if you are on powerpc there seem to have been a
space problem on the buildd and the package has to get retried there.
